This is such a good middle chapter of our final battle, everything is going to hell further, our heroes are slowly pushing their way through the Four Sages, everyone is just pushing themselves as hard as they can even if they've fallen down before.
And we get one of my favorite conversations in the series and the reason I believe Saber does its best when it puts the ideas of storytelling at the forefront. It very much was why I loved Primitive Dragon's ending, and them sort of cycling around and interweaving the concept of storytelling at the end here as much as they could... it really helps this final arc resonate as one of my favorites in Kamen Rider.
Touma and Storious' conversation before their big fight where Touma calls on everyone's Seiken in different ways... it's one of my standout interactions of the series. I know I talked about how I sort of commended Storious when he started up in Episode 41 as the final villain, but even I wasn't that convinced about him... until Episodes 45 and 46.
Of course we still get our cool moments, what with Daishinji and Ogami pulling a Piccolo and Goku on their opponent, Reika desperately using her brother's broken blade alongside her own sword to skewer their opponent as much as she could to kill him. While I don't think both are spectacular as Ren's finisher in the prior episode, they still hold a tremendous weight to them.
Though one of my favorite aspects is what Mei's doing. She reads what Touma left her and while making one small but important detour, does what she does best. She goes to her office and gets to work on something, making use of all of her strengths just as everyone else is doing themselves.
But yeah, certainly a cliffhanger to leave off on until Wednesday, huh?
Speaking of Mei though earlier, the story this time was rather nice. Glad to see Mei's point of view come in again in which she tries to figure out how exactly to motivate Luna, because Luna is also just as important to this fight as she is.
